Connecting the power cable
Only use the power cable supplied with the printer!
The laser printer requires a non-fluctuating power supply. If necessary,
ask an electrician for advice.
• Main voltage: 220-240V ± 10
• Main frequency: 50-60Hz ± 0.3%
1
Make sure that the printer’s power
switch is in the "0" position (OFF).
2
Insert the plug on the end of the
power cable (supplied) into the
power socket of the printer.
3
Insert the other end of the power
cable into a power socket.
CAUTION
Using the wrong power cable may lead to a short-circuit!
The use of a power cable of inadequate cross-section can lead to a short-
circuit.
→ Only use an extension cable which has a higher rating than the current
consumption of the printer.
→ Only use earthed cables.
→ Always observe the relevant local regulations regarding the
connection of electrical equipment to the mains network.
